Costs associated with implementing AI
Implementing AI in a company can be expensive. Additional to the cost for hiring developers and data scientist, there may also be costs for recruiting project managers or assistants. Based on the size and complexity of the project, the salary of the project manager may be included in the project cost. In addition to hiring project managers, companies may also hire recruiting firms to recruit talent. The project manager ensures that the project is managed well and executed on time. This may involve indirect costs.
When determining the cost for AI implementation, one of the most important considerations is the quality and quantity of data required to train the AI models. Even if the company has sufficient data resources, it may not be enough for an AI model to be trained. To overcome this limitation, the tech supplier will have to scour third-party data sources to gather enough data for the project. This can take extra time and require manual input from employees. The Investigation phase, which usually costs $20K-30K, will be the start of AI implementation. A detailed cost estimate will then be provided after the Investigation phase. Which industries use AI most frequently?
Automotive is one of the first to adopt AI. For example, BMW AG uses AI to diagnose car problems, Ford Motor Company uses AI to develop self-driving cars, and General Motors uses AI to power its autonomous vehicle fleet.
Other AI industries include insurance, banking, healthcare, retail and telecommunications.

How do AI and artificial intelligence affect your job?
AI will replace certain jobs. This includes jobs such as truck drivers, taxi drivers, cashiers, fast food workers, and even factory workers.
AI will create new jobs. This includes data scientists, project managers, data analysts, product designers, marketing specialists, and business analysts.
AI will make current jobs easier. This includes positions such as accountants and lawyers.
AI will improve efficiency in existing jobs. This applies to salespeople, customer service representatives, call center agents, and other jobs.
